A Strategic Roadmap for Lender Approval

Crafting a Credible Financial Blueprint
A loan application succeeds only when the business plan proves repayment capacity through cold data. This document must open with an executive summary that states the exact loan amount, proposed use of funds (e.g., equipment purchase or working capital), and a clear repayment timeline. Include three years of projected cash flow statements, break-even analysis, and collateral valuation. Lenders prioritize risk mitigation, so highlight industry experience, existing contracts, and any personal guarantees. Avoid vague promises—every figure must tie to verifiable historical performance or conservative market forecasts.

This means organizing financials according to Bank-Ready Business Plan for Loan standard accounting principles (GAAP or IFRS) and presenting them in a separate appendix. Your plan must detail monthly profit‑and‑loss projections for the first 18 months, a sensitivity analysis showing how you would handle a 20% revenue drop, and a debt service coverage ratio above 1.25x. Attach bank statements, tax returns, and pending purchase orders as evidence. Never assume the lender will fill gaps—every assumption about sales growth or supplier terms must be footnoted with a source.

Demonstrating Risk Control and Exit Strategy
The final section focuses on operational safeguards. List existing insurance policies, key customer concentrations, and a contingency fund equivalent to three months of debt payments. Show a clear exit strategy for the lender: will the loan be repaid through operating cash flow, asset sale, or refinancing? Attach a repayment schedule that aligns with your business’s seasonal peaks. Close with a one‑page summary of collateral valuations and personal financial statements. This structure transforms uncertainty into measurable confidence, directly addressing why a bank should approve your request.
